New Orleans' government and business leaders believed they needed to drain outlying areas to provide for the city's expansion. The most ambitious development during this period was a drainage plan devised by engineer and inventor A. Baldwin Wood and designed to break the surrounding swamp's stranglehold on the city's geographic expansion. Until then, urban development in New Orleans was largely limited to higher ground along the natural river levees and bayous. Wood's pump system allowed the city to drain huge tracts of swamp and marshland and expand into low-lying areas. Over the 20th century, rapid subsidence, both natural and human-induced, left these newly populated areas several feet below sea level.

New Orleans was vulnerable to flooding even before the city's footprint departed from the natural high ground near the Mississippi River. In the late 20th century, however, scientists and New Orleans residents gradually became aware of the city's increased vulnerability. In 1965, Hurricane Betsy killed dozens of residents, although the majority of the city remained dry. The rain-induced flood of May 8, 1995 demonstrated the weakness of the pumping system. After that event, measures were undertaken to dramatically upgrade pumping capacity. By the 1980s and 1990s, scientists observed that extensive, rapid and ongoing erosion of the marshlands and swamp surrounding New Orleans, especially that related to the Mississippi River – Gulf Outlet Canal, had left the city more exposed to hurricane-induced catastrophic storm surges than it before in its history.
